A milestone in SCIg therapy delivery

The landscape of subcutaneous immunoglobulin (SCIg) therapy continues to evolve, with a strong focus on improving patient experience, simplifying administration, and supporting home-based care. A major milestone in this evolution came in March 2026, when Koru Medical Systems announced that the Freedom60® Infusion System, including compatibility with 50 mL prefilled syringes, achieved certification under the European Union Medical Devices Regulation (EU MDR 2017/745).

The EU MDR certification marks a significant step forward in enabling wider access to modern, patient-centric infusion systems. This approval enables the system to be commercialised and used across the UK and European Union, supporting therapies such as HIZENTRA® (human immunoglobulin) delivered via prefilled syringes.

“EU MDR certification for the Freedom60 Infusion Pump marks an important step in expanding access to simpler, more patient-focused SCIg delivery across Europe,” said Linda Tharby, President and Chief Executive Officer of Koru Medical Systems, in a recent press release about the announcement.

“As prefilled syringes become more widely adopted, patients are looking for solutions that reduce complexity and fit more easily into their daily routines. Our Freedom60 and FreedomEDGE systems are designed to meet that need – helping streamline therapy while maintaining the reliability that clinicians and patients expect.”

This latest regulatory milestone ensures that patients and clinicians across Europe can benefit from a fully compatible, validated delivery system.

What is the Freedom60® Syringe Infusion System?

The Freedom60® Syringe Infusion System is a lightweight, portable syringe infusion system/pump designed specifically for subcutaneous drug delivery. It forms part of the wider Freedom Infusion System developed by KORU Medical. Ideal for large doses or recurring infusions at home. While it can accommodate all dosing ranges, it is recommended for patients with a dosage of 35ml or greater.

This easy-to-use device allows patients who require regular infusions at home the convenience of administering these in the comfort of their own home on their own time. Allowing for infusions in three easy steps, it provides constant pressure for safe delivery for both patients and clinicians.

The system has been used globally for decades and is trusted for delivering therapies such as immunoglobulins in both clinical and home environments. Compatible with other Koru products supplied by Amdel Medical, including precision flow rate tubing and needle set, the Koru products work together perfectly in their own ecosystem. With the addition of 50 mL prefilled syringe compatibility, the Freedom60 system is now even more aligned with modern drug delivery formats.
